About Future Care Pineview

Future Care Pineview is a nursing home in Clinton, Maryland. Public records list 180 beds. It is Medicare certified. Ownership records list a for-profit operator and tie the listing to Future Care/Lifebridge Health. We hold 35 inspection citations for this listing, the most recent dated 13 January 2026. Public enforcement records list no fine or payment denial against it. Reported staffing works out to 4.14 nurse hours per resident per day.   • October 26, 2022 · D

    Citation F0700

    Federal surveyors cited this nursing home on 2022-10-26 under CMS tag F0700 (CMS scope/severity D: isolated, no actual harm, potential for more than minimal harm) for Try different approaches before using a bed rail. If a bed rail is needed, the facility must (1) assess a resident for safety risk; (2) review these risks and benefits with the resident/representative; (3) get informed consent; and (4) Correctly install and maintain the bed rail. The deficiency was recorded as corrected on 2022-12-10. Source: CMS Care Compare Health Deficiencies (as of 2026-06-01).
